Before connecting Straion, verify your coding agent CLI is installed. Run the command for your agent:

AgentCheck commandSupported version
Claude Codeclaude --version> 2.1.84
GitHub Copilotcopilot --version> 1.0.0
Cursoragent --version> 3.0.0
OpenCodeopencode --version> 0.14.4

If a command is not found, follow the install guide linked in the table above.

Some corporate or network firewalls may block outbound requests from the Straion CLI. If you’re seeing connection errors or timeouts, check with your network administrator to ensure that outbound HTTPS traffic to Straion’s services is allowed.

Double-check your user token or generate a new one in the User Settings. The token inherits your permissions and can be scoped with an expiration date.

Agent setup finished, but skills are not available

Section titled “Agent setup finished, but skills are not available”

Try upgrading your agent if you have ran straion and performed the agent setup or ran straion setup, but the skills are not available inside your agent.
